A Large Ion Collider Experiment (ALICE) is one of seven detector experiments at the Large Hadron Collider at CERN. The other six are: ATLAS, CMS, TOTEM, LHCb, LHCf and MoEDAL. ALICE is optimized to study heavy ion collisions. Pb-Pb nuclei collisions will be studied at a centre of mass energy of 2.76 TeV per nucleus. The resulting temperature and energy density are expected to be large enough to generate a quark-gluon plasma, a state of matter wherein quarks and gluons are deconfined.
